Our History
JumpCo Software Labs started as a Software Programming School for non-graduates in 2002. Over the years, many young South Africans have achieved industry certifications in meaningful vendor technologies and subsequent employment into the ICT services sector. After a decade, the Jumpco Software Labs is now a registered SETA program and incubates software engineers in Johannesburg. The Jumpco Software Labs includes formal industry accreditation and/or qualification coupled with tangible coal-face work experience. Work readiness, productivity, qualification, personal career development are the key drivers in the Skills Development Labs.

Our Vision is to develop world-class software engineers with formal relevant IT technology certifications, practical working experience, and the necessary professional ethos to compete in a challenging global knowledge economy.

Our Emphasis is on mostly young South Africans who demonstrate the potential for Software Development but lack the opportunity to gain a foothold in this industry.

Our Program is a holistic collaboration between the candidates, private corporate engagements and government bodies (e.g. SETA) to tackle the lack of IT skills in the South African market.
